Beautiful China welcomes Spring with Flower Blossoms

A long-awaited spring  is almost here and early blooming flowers have turned most locations in China to money-spinning tourist attractions.

These lovely pictures show blossoms from a bombax tree in Guangzhou, Guangdong province, located in  the southern part of country.

The following image shows a sunbird resting on a branch at a botanical garden in Chongqin, China.

Visitors take pictures at the Chongqin botanical garden.